What I propose in the book is that pursuing "having it all" may bring about a balance between spending today and saving for tomorrow. People who think only about today tend to spend everything they earn and have trouble saving. However, they find themselves worrying sometimes about their future or encounter some unexpected expense that brings about tons of stress. On the other hand, people who are very concerned about the future save money, but frequently feel bad or stress over spending on something they want. If you think about it, you probably know people that fall into these opposite "camps." What may be worth noticing is that in neither camp people have a great experience of life. Most of us want to have a good life today and a secure future, that's having it all. It may even be fun to intentionally approach spending and savings as solving for "having it all" in life.
